Man Utd goal stands despite Maguire handball controversy

A handball controversy erupted when Harry Maguire celebrated a goal that put Manchester United ahead against Ipswich Town, but the referee allowed it to stand. The incident highlights how the handball law still confuses supporters, even after recent rule changes.

During the match between Manchester United and Ipswich Town, Harry Maguire celebrated a goal that put the Red Devils in front. However, the ball had touched his hand before it entered the net, raising questions about the application of the handball rule.

The handball law has been a source of confusion for supporters, with recent changes to the rules leaving many unsure of what constitutes a foul. In this case, the referee judged that the handball did not affect the outcome of the play and allowed the goal to stand.

Despite the controversy, the decision stands and the match result remains unchanged. The incident underscores the ongoing debate over how best to interpret and enforce the handball law in modern football.

For Manchester United, the goal gave them a lead that proved decisive in the final scoreline. The result will stand, and there is no indication that the FA will overturn the referee’s decision.
